Houston Symphony Orchestra Has Today Laid Off 21 Staff Members
1 MIN READ
The Houston Symphony has announced the layoff of 21 full-time and part-time staff members – due to the ongoing economic effects of the Coronavirus pandemic
The Houston Symphony, in Houston, United States has today announced the layoff of 21 full-time and part-time staff members – due to the ongoing economic effects of the Coronavirus pandemic.
The ensemble has estimated a loss of around $8 million in ticket revenue for 2019-2020 - and a projected loss of $11 million for the 2020-2021 season.
“These figures reflect 219 canceled events due to COVID-19 in the 2019-2020 season, the impact of COVID-19 on Houston’s economy, and a projected reduction of sales capacity due to audience social distancing in the 2020-2021 season," a spokesperson for the ensemble has today said.
